Summary:
As a Medical Assistant at Montana Arthritis Clinics, assists physicians, nurses, and other medical staff by performing administrative and clinical duties under the direction of a physician.
Administrative duties may include scheduling appointments, maintaining medical records.
Clinical duties may include, such preparing treatment room for patient exams, recording patient medical history, and cleaning and sterilizing medical equipment.
Key Responsibilities Escort patients to exam rooms, interviews patients, measure vital signs, including weight, blood pressure, pulse, temperature, and document all information in patient's chart.
Ensure all related reports, labs and information is filled out and available in patients' medical records prior to their appointment Secures patient information and maintains patient confidence by completing and safeguarding medical records, keeping patient information confidential.
Prepares treatment rooms for patient examinations; Assist physician and physician assistant in exam rooms Disinfects, cleans treatment rooms following patient examinations; Maintains safe, secure, and healthy work environment by establishing and following standards and procedures; complying with legal regulations.
Keeps exam rooms stocked with adequate medical supplies, maintain instruments, prepare sterilization as required; Properly disposes of contaminated supplies Keeps supplies ready by inventorying stock; placing orders; verifying receipt.
Maintain all logs and required checks (i.
e.
refrigerator temperatures, emergency medications, expired medications, oxygen, cold sterilization fluid change, etc.
) Takes telephone messages and provide feedback and answers to patient/physician/pharmacy calls Draws blood, removes sutures, changes dressings.
Performs other related duties as assigned or requested.
Required Knowledge and Skills Proven working experience as a medical assistant Knowledge of medical office management systems and procedures Excellent time management skills and ability to multitask and prioritize work without being told what to do.
Social perceptiveness and service-oriented Demonstrate compassion and caring in dealing with others.
Comfortable with technology with experience with EMR, MS Word, Excel, MS outlook.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
